Are people in Chino Valley older or younger than people in Carson City?- The Median Age in Chino Valley is 11.7 years older than in Carson City.
Are housing costs cheaper in Chino Valley or Carson City?- Chino Valley
housing costs are 12.0% more expensive than Carson City hous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Chino Valley or Carson City?- The average commute for residents of Chino Valley is 8.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of Carson City.
